Transaction 421882f39b7925725f0a598a865ec239d2c64c59f6d020eb041ea62e11861702
1 Input
1 Output
-
421882f39b7925725f0a598a865ec239d2c64c59f6d020eb041ea62e11861702:0
- value
- 12800
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 ecc4ea2c07308288bc1a6857d31c0d089c5c203644a6ce1150a3ee12d9589cd3
- address
- tb1panzw5tq8xzpg30q6dptax8qdpzw9cgpkgjnvuy2s50hp9k2cnnfsytm42w